The first novel in James S.A. Corey's SF New York
Times bestselling Expanse
series.
Humanity has
colonized the solar system - Mars, the Moon, the Asteroid
Belt and beyond - but the stars are still out of our
reach.
Jim Holden is XO of an ice miner making runs
from the rings of Saturn to the mining stations of the Belt.
When he and his crew stumble upon a derelict ship, The
Scopuli, they find themselves in possession of a secret
they never wanted. A secret that someone is willing to kill
for - and kill on a scale unfathomable to Jim and his crew.
War is brewing in the system unless he can find out who left
the ship and why.
Detective Miller is looking for a
girl. One girl in a system of billions, but her parents have
money and money talks. When the trail leads him to The
Scopuli and rebel sympathizer Holden, he realizes that
this girl may be the key to everything.
Holden and
Miller must thread the needle between the Earth government,
the Outer Planet revolutionaries, and secretive corporations
- and the odds are against them. But out in the Belt, the
rules are different, and one small ship can change the fate
of the universe.
